Congratulations to Yasmeen Berry, the first applicant from Henry Ford Community College to ever apply for the highly competitive Goldwater Fellowship: https://goldwater.scholarsapply.org/ .  

Although Yasmeen will not hear back until March about the fellowship, we are extremely happy and proud of her!

"I am extremely grateful for the extraordinary research experience I gained from UROP, both as a 2020 CCSFP Summer Research Fellow and a Mellon Scholar.  The majority of my research listed in the Goldwater application comes from my UROP experiences and made me eligible to even apply for this type of opportunity.  I've been admitted to the University of Michigan and I plan to major in Evolutionary Anthropology and minor in Biochemistry.  I hope to work in research involving both the humanities and the sciences. Upon transferring, I plan to collaborate with the research team of "Narrating Nubia: The Social Lives of Heritage” under the UM Humanities Collaboratory. I also hope to continue conducting neuroscience research with the Truttmann Lab under the Department of Molecular and Integrative Physiology at the University Medical School" 

- (Yasmeen Berry, Henry Ford Community College and a newly admitted UM Wolverine!).
